前言
大多数开发者都使用快捷键来使事情更加方便快捷,在PyCharm中有很多快捷键可供选择,但是很难记住所有的快捷键。
在这里我们编制了一个经常使用的PyCharm快捷键列表,精心选择了那些每时每刻都会使用的快捷键。
其中一些快捷键是内置的,一些是用户自定义的,在用户定义快捷键的时候,可以尝试使用Alt
键的组合。
Alt
键在内置快捷键中很少使用,并且它可以作为一个好的自定义快捷键,不会与现有的快捷键冲突。
在定义快捷键时还要注意的一点是,首先尝试使用一个特殊键(Ctrl
、Alt
、Shift
、Fn
、Windows
或Command
),而不是两个特殊键来定义快捷键。按一个键比按两个键更容易使用快捷键。
1. ALT+Windows:运行Python程序
由于Alt
和Windows
键相邻,因此同时按下这两个键来运行程序非常方便。
2. ALT+N:新建文件
我们在编写程序时总是会创建新文件,因此需要这个快捷键。
3. ALT+D:删除一行
非常常见,每个人都会这样做。
4. ALT+C:关闭打开的文件
当你完成后,将关闭一个文件。
5. ALT+A:关闭所有文件
从上面的快捷键自然延伸而来。
6. ALT+R:重构变量名、函数名、类名或文件名
在编写程序时,我们经常会更改变量名、函数名和文件名。因此,非常需要这个快捷键。
7. ALT+向右或向左箭头:删除到行的右侧或左侧末尾
8. ALT+向上或向下箭头:在函数和类之间上下导航
我们可以轻松地在代码中上下导航,以进行必要的更改。
9. ALT+/:补全长单词
注意这是区分大小写的。
10. CTRL+C:复制一行
可以复制一行而无需选择它。
11. CTRL+X:剪切一行
从上面的快捷键自然而然地想到的。
12. CTRL+D:复制一行
13. CTRL+Tab:在打开的标签页之间切换
在屏幕上的不同组件之间切换非常方便,比如在编辑器中打开的文件等。
14. CTRL+单击:转到变量、函数或类的定义
15. CTRL+/:注释或取消注释代码
通常会多次注释和取消注释代码。
16. CTRL+R:替换文件中的文本
17. CTRL+Shift+向上或向下箭头:将行、方法和类向上或向下移动
18. Fn+向右或向左箭头:跳转到行的最左侧或最右侧
如果没有home
和end
键,可以使用这个快捷键跳转到行的右侧或左侧末尾(Mac用户)。
你甚至可以通过将Shift
键与上述快捷键组合使用来选择行。它甚至在其他编辑器(如Notepad++)中也适用。
但如果通过外部键盘尝试,它是不起作用的。
19. Shift+Enter:从任何位置转到下一行
总结
虽然在这里列出了PyCharm的快捷键,但在Eclipse、Visual Studio Code等其他流行的代码编辑器中,也有类似的快捷键和定义自定义快捷键的方法,都可以使编程更便捷。